if you have a 64bit o.s. you will have 4 versions. vcdist 2005 x86, vcdist 2005 x64 vcdst 2008 x86 and vcdst 2008 x64, they are ment to be there as they are standardised c++ librarys that are neeed by multiple aplications. so leave them be. they dont take up that much room but are essential. * +
